Failed findings

  • Cold Holdingcritical
    Inspector note: Fresh salsa cooked corn raw tuna and guacamole in the 2 door deli cooler all with elevated temperatures of between 48-50F. All foods that have been in the unit and not at the appropriate temperature over night have been removed and voluntarily discarded at the time of the inspection. Ensure all potentially hazardous foods are being maintained at below 41F.
    code 03-3-501.16(A)*** · critical food-safety factorstatus: Fail
  • Non-Food Contact Surfaces
    Inspector note: 2 Door deli cooler with an elevated temperature of 50F. Discontinue use unless unit is able to maintain a temperature of 41F and below. All potentially hazardous foods that have been in the unit over night were volunatrily disposed of at the time of the inspection. Service call was placed at the time of the inspection for repairs to be made. 2 Lights out above stove top. Replace.
    code 15-4-202.16* · lower-severity findingstatus: Fail
